How do you change the rear wiper blade on a 2016 Jeep Grand Cherokee?

  1. Release the old blade. Lift the wiper arm off the window.
  2. Remove the wiper. Once rotated, the wiper will release from the wiper arm with a gentle click.
  3. Position the new blade. Place the small bar attachment on the new wiper blade into the hook on the wiper arm.
  4. Lock the blade into place.
